Abstract :
SEVERAL articles of recent years have shown the importance of the problem of reignition of a-c arcs in air between copper electrodes. Recently, 2 of the present authors described the conditions controlling the rate of voltage rise across the arc electrodes during the interval of cyclic current zero and its relation to the rate of deionization of the gap. The arc reignites if the circuit constants permit the arc electrodes to experience a voltage rise of rapidity sufficient to overcome the growing dielectric strength of the arc space.
